Sr. Manager, Financial Planning & Analysis

SIG SAUER, Inc is a leading provider and manufacturer of firearms, electro-optics, ammunition, airguns, suppressors, remote controlled weapons stations, and training. For over 250 years SIG SAUER, Inc. has evolved, and thrived, by blending American ingenuity, German engineering, and Swiss precision. Today, SIG SAUER is synonymous with industry-leading quality and innovation which has made it the brand of choice amongst the U.S. Military, the global defense community, law enforcement, competitive shooters, hunters, and responsible citizens.

Additionally, SIG SAUER is the premier provider of elite firearms instruction and tactical training at the SIG SAUER Academy. Headquartered in Newington, New Hampshire, SIG SAUER employs people across various U.S. locations, and global facilities across multiple regions. SIG SAUER is certified a Great Place to Work™. Position Summary

The Sr. Manager, FP&A owns and coordinates financial planning, forecasting, and budgeting processes across multiple functions or business units, ensuring alignment with strategic priorities. They oversee the delivery of financial reporting and analysis, ensuring outputs are accurate, consistent, and aligned to executive and stakeholder needs, while translating complex financial and operational data into clear insights and recommendations for executive leadership. The Sr.

Manager, FP&A leads evaluation of financial performance, identifying key drivers, risks, and opportunities across supported areas, and reviews and challenges financial models, assumptions, and forecasts to ensure rigor and consistency. Partnering with senior and executive leadership, the Sr. Manager, FP&A influences decision-making, resource allocation, and strategic planning while overseeing major financial work streams to ensure coordination across teams and alignment with enterprise priorities.

They drive performance tracking through KPI frameworks, ensure accountability for financial outcomes, and provide strategic financial leadership to support organizational growth and business performance. The Sr Manager, FP&A demonstrates advanced expertise in financial planning, forecasting, modeling, and performance management, along with a deep understanding of P&L, balance sheet, cash flow, and key business drivers across functions. They have a proven ability to synthesize complex data into strategic insights and executive-level recommendations that support business performance, resource allocation, and long-term objectives.

Success in the role requires experience partnering with senior and executive leadership to influence decisions, as well as strong leadership and communication skills with experience presenting to executive audiences. The Sr. Manager, FP&A has the ability to effectively lead multiple priorities and complex work streams in a fast-paced environment while driving accountability and organizational results. Additionally, the Senior Manager, FP&A demonstrates the ability to partner with the systems team to ensure reporting, allocations, and business unit profitability accurately reflect business performance and support informed decision-making.

The Sr. Manager, FP&A will work in a team environment collaborating with the Finance and Accounting team, various team members across the organization, Finance, the C-suite and other key leadership team members, senior leadership inside and outside the Finance organization, and the Executive team.
